I am running 10.5.8 Dual 2 PPC G5 and recently cannot copy or unzip ".zip" files.
When I try to unzip I get the "unable to unarchive (error 1 - operation not permitted)" message. I've tried archive utility and stuffit expander and the terminal. None work.
When I try to duplicate I get "The finder cannot complete the operation because some data in "filename.zip" could not be read or written. (Error code -35). The copy progress window remains and I relaunch the finder to get rid of it. Same thing when I try to copy and paste them.
I've tried to check the console, as per some threads, to see if there might be something jamming it up. I only get the rainbow wheel and it sometimes locks up the machine for a few minutes when I try to scroll through or click on anything else in there. Makes me think there's a larger issue, perhaps?
I've tried some basic stuff like permission repairs and restarts with no change.
The source of the zip files vary. But other machines on the LAN can open the same ones with no trouble. They vary from software downloads to customer files.
All other operations on the machine are functioning normally and efficiently, from simple tasks to processor heavy ones.
